Our client is looking to recruit an experienced and highly motivated Financial Accountant/Senior Financial Accountant to join their Group Finance Team. The successful candidate will report to the Chief Financial Officer and work closely with finance colleagues and all relevant stakeholders across the company, to optimise and grow the central finance function.
Main responsibilities:
- Maintaining the books and records of some of the Group entities.
- Preparing monthly financial & management accounts, financial analysis & commentary on results and Executive Management reports.
- Working with the CFO and the wider Group Finance team on the production of individual and consolidated Financial Statements.
- Working with the Group Finance team on the annual audit process including managing closure of audit queries on some of the Group entities.
- Developing / improving the financial and operational control framework to support the business.
- Liaising with the Regulator on Central Bank reporting.
- Tax reporting, both Corporate and VAT.
- Working with the CFO and the wider Group Finance team to produce annual operating budgets, forecasts and cashflow plans.
- Accounts Payable and Receivable responsibility for some of the Group entities.
- Deal with queries from internal business units and external clients and customers.
